  1. System Voltage:
    The 12V system generally refers to the nominal voltage of a battery or electrical circuit, which is typically used in vehicles and small equipment. A 12V lead-acid battery, for instance, operates with a fully charged voltage range of about 12.6 to 12.8 volts. When the engine or charging system is running, the alternator produces a higher voltage, usually in the range of 13.8 to 14.4 volts, to replenish the battery’s charge.
  2. Charging Voltage:
    For optimal battery charging, the charging system needs to produce a slightly higher voltage than the battery’s normal charge state. A voltage between 13.8V and 14.4V is ideal for charging a 12V system, which is why the charging circuit on a 12V system operates at a higher level when charging the battery. This higher voltage allows the current to flow into the battery, overcoming the battery’s internal resistance and replenishing its charge.
